自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

架构师小秘圈

不定期分享技术干货,行业秘闻,汇集各类奇妙好玩的话题和流行动向!

  • 博客(28)
  • 收藏
  • 关注

转载 程序员幸福指南

作者:Yuan Shenjian,来自:sjyuan.cc一封离职邮件2017年的一天,代码伴随着手指极具节奏感地输出在IDE上,突然某Chrome插件弹出一封邮件提示:“今天是我在ThoughtWorks的最后一天”。遇到这种离职邮件,我都会点进去,一来看看是否是自己曾经共事的小伙伴,二来了解一下小伙伴离职的原因。离职原因无出其右:跳出去接受更有挑战的机会。但这次我受惊了:因为患有严重的颈椎病,

2018-01-30 00:00:00 982 1

转载 你所不知道的库存超限做法

作者:程序诗人,来自:cnblogs.com/scy251147零,题记在互联网企业中,限购的做法,多种多样,有的别出心裁,有的因循守旧,但是种种做法皆想达到的目的,无外乎几种,商品卖的完,系统抗的住,库存不超限。虽然短短数语,却有着说不完,道不尽,轻者如释重负,重者涕泪横流的架构体验。 但是,在实际开发过程中,库存超限,作为其中最核心的一员,到底该怎么做,如何做才会是最合适的呢?今天这篇文章,我

2018-01-29 00:00:00 693

转载 为什么程序员加班有罪?

作者:王德水,擅长敏捷开发、团队建设和管理、分公司管理和经营来自:cnblogs.com/cnblogsfans一,前言加班在很多行业司空见惯,于是 "过劳死" 开始为更多的人关注,IT行业尤为严重,但是普通职员再关注也起不了多大的作用,老板让你加班,或者是潜规则让你加班。我们从几年前就开始不提倡加班,我们也基本没加班,但是最近做了一个项目,出现程序员加班,甚至我自己本人都投入了很多下班后的时间,

2018-01-26 00:00:00 2349 3

转载 域名劫持

作者:sarleon 来自:freebuf.com01 原理DNS决定的是我们的域名将解析到哪一个IP地址的记录,是基于UDP协议的一种应用层协议 这个攻击的前提是攻击者掌控了你的网关(可以是路由器,交换机,或者运营商),一般来说,在一个WLAN下面,使用ARP劫持就可以达到此效果。你在访问一个网站的过程中,经历了如下几个阶段: 以访问freebuf的主页为例:1、地址栏输入freebuf.com

2018-01-25 00:00:00 1870

转载 cdn技术原理

作者:IT世界,来自:www.it.com.cn1. 前言  Internet的高速发展,给人们的工作和生活带来了极大的便利,对Internet的服务品质和访问速度要求越来越高,虽然带宽不断增加,用户数量也在不断增加,受Web服务器的负荷和传输距离等因数的影响,响应速度慢还是经常抱怨和困扰。解决方案就是在网络传输上利用缓存技术使得Web服务数据流能就近访问,是优化网络数据传输非常有效的技术,从而获

2018-01-24 00:00:00 1221

转载 文末福利 | 只送给真正想学英语的你!

打开电脑,我内心充满了紧张和期待,我又一次要特立独行的搞出点儿轰动大事情!我打算邀请你和我一起“共谋大事”,“重金”邀请你:花别人三分之一的时间学好英语用纯正英语征服外国人轻松升职加薪甚至拥有百万、千万身价开创不可思议的新时代……我都在想,我们的网站会不会因为访问人数太多而瘫痪,我们的老师会不会因为学生太多不得不连加几个月班,就像几年前一样……我是Winnie,洛基英语创始人,腾讯、爱奇艺、搜狐英

2018-01-23 00:00:00 664

转载 日志系统诞生记

作者:刘欣,来自:码农翻身(ID:coderising)1前言Java帝国在诞生之初就提供了集合、线程、IO、网络等常用功能,从C和C++领地那里吸引了大量程序员过来加盟,但是却有意无意地忽略了一个重要的功能: 输出日志。对于这一点,IO大臣其实非常清楚, 日志是个很重要的东西, 因为程序运行起来以后, 基本上就是一个黑盒子,如果程序的行为和预料的不一致,那就是出现Bug了,如何去定位这个Bug

2018-01-22 00:00:00 547

原创 不用加法求两数之和

1大家好,我叫阿美是一名帝都女算法工程师2大家好,我叫阿毛是一名混日子的帝都男后端3阿毛,咱俩做同事那么久了,出个问题考考你呗,如果你能回答上来,给你一个请我吃饭的机会4阿美,好呀,好呀,什么问题?追了你那么久,都没答应跟我吃一顿饭,非常期待呦!3不用加法,求出两个整数之和4我想了半天,也没想出答案,不用加法还想求出两个数之后,你这是故意不给我机会请你吃饭呀5阿毛,这么简单的不用加法求和运算,你都

2018-01-21 00:00:00 2374 1

转载 互联网安全威胁及应对方案

作者:蒋海滔,阿里巴巴国际事业部,高级技术专家,爱好Java/JavaScript,长期关注高性能、并发编程以及Web安全。来自:高可用架构(ID:ArchNotes)一,互联网web应用面临的主要威胁1. XSS跨站脚本攻击(Cross Site Scripting), 即A站点的网页想办法跑到B站点上。 因为我们的网页都是javascript驱动的,所以js拥有非常大的权力。XSS 可以大概分

2018-01-20 00:00:00 3266

转载 滴滴全链路压测解决之道

作者:张晓庆,来自滴滴滴滴出行创立于 2012 年,是全球领先的一站式多元化出行平台。经历过各种烧钱补贴大战、多次合并,滴滴成为继阿里之后,国内第二个日订单量超过千万的公司。业务飞速增长,IT 系统面临的挑战通常更甚于业务,因为不仅需求规模增加,技术人员数量增加,面临问题的复杂度也增加:2016 年的滴滴,正在经历这样的阶段,一方面日单量从百万冲到千万,另一方面 IT 系统屡次出现线上故障,稳定性

2018-01-19 00:00:00 19104 1

转载 IT人的八大修炼神器

看到 2018 年的 KPI,你是否感到崩溃?在这个充满竞争的时代,你需要用最有效方式,学习最有用知识,来提高自身技能。特意为大家准备了 IT 人的八大修炼神器,推荐能帮助我们提升技术的公众号,欢迎大家关注。51CTO官微ID:weixin51cto51CTO 官方公众号——聚焦最新最前沿最有料的 IT 技术资讯、IT 行业精华内容、产品交流心得。本订阅号为大家提供各种技术资讯和干货,还会不定期举

2018-01-19 00:00:00 837

转载 老程序员都去哪儿了?

摆在老程序员们面前有三条路,一是转行,二是继续钻研成为技术大牛,三是转型为管理人员。我最近采访了十五位30岁以上的老程序员们,在此我想发表下我的观点。网络上总有这类观点——「如果所有的技术都想着去做管理,不脚踏实地写代码,那技术就做不好了。」如果仔细推敲这句话,便能发现其中的逻辑错误:该观点私自敲定了「在转型管理的过程中就一定不会再脚踏实地做技术」的预设前提,事实上,这是一种偷换概念。乔布斯说过一

2018-01-18 00:00:00 3918

转载 设计和实现一款轻量级的爬虫框架

作者:王爵nice ,来自架构文摘(ID:ArchDigest)说起爬虫,大家能够想起 Python 里赫赫有名的 Scrapy 框架, 在本文中我们参考这个设计思想使用 Java 语言来实现一款自己的爬虫框(lun)架(zi)。 我们从起点一步一步分析爬虫框架的诞生过程。我把这个爬虫框架的源码放在 github(https://github.com/biezhi/elves) 上,里面有几个例子

2018-01-17 00:00:00 1087 2

转载 Spring是怎样诞生的?

作者:徐刘根,来自:Java后端技术一、知史可以明鉴我们学习技术的时代赶上了最好的时代,跳过了很多前人经常踩的坑,前人在踩坑的过程中总结了很多经验和教训,而新时代的我们只是继承了前人的经验和教训,而忽略了这些采坑的过程,以至于我们面对很多新技术都不知道他是什么?他为什么存在?他为什么可以解决这个问题?更不知道如何掌握其原理!云里雾里一头雾水!交流群的很多小伙伴,常常私聊我让我推荐一下学习SSM框架

2018-01-16 00:00:00 4262

转载 靠纯技术是否能渡过中年危机

来自:架构师技术联盟(ID:ICT_Architect)题记:靠纯技术是否能渡过中年危机,走路久了也该抬头看看前方路,干货枯燥,伴随音乐阅读吧      这个世界本来就不是纯技术的,人到中年就应该学会承担责任和接受这个世界你改变不了的事情。这个世界不会总存在一个父母老师一样的角色,布置作业给你做然后你做好了给你糖吃。不要指望这个世界会给你糖吃,不要指望这个世界会很公平地回报你的付出。你想对什么事情

2018-01-15 00:00:00 34986 85

转载 王兴成长之路

初创“校内网”相信马云这个名字你一定有听过。那王兴相信这个名字许多人都不认识,王兴他就是知名的团购网站-美团网的创始人。年纪轻轻的他就创造了许多像是校内网(人人网)一样知名的当红网站,是一个利用互联网创造商机的风云人物。1997年王兴从福建龙岩一中保送至清华大学电子工程系,2001年毕业并前往美国特拉华大学攻读博士学业,2003年冬天中途辍学回国创业。2004年3月正式开始创业。但是这个看似技术科

2018-01-14 00:00:00 4690 1

转载 如果有一天程序员再也不忙了

前言程序员是世界上最可爱的人!正文(一):程序员是什么(二):程序员写的代码有什么用(三):程序员最本质的不同是什么(四):程序员为什么找不到妹子(五):程序员的工作究竟有多忙(六):有一天程序员不忙了会怎样(七):找不到妹子真的是因为工作忙吗(八):你自己看吧。。。所以我说的对吗?推荐阅读:技术:年关到了,程序员是时候考虑离职了技术:分布式唯一ID极简教程职场:程序员职业规划分享:2T架构师学习

2018-01-13 00:00:00 69687 55

转载 程序员黑话

一、招聘行话大全,能听懂证明你是历经磨难的老司机刚开始投简历时,你总以为是这样的,其实大部分情况下是那样的……面试之后,HR让回去等消息,傻傻的等待,半个月以上没有回音,各种焦虑……明面上的意思就是实际意思的公司,貌似都是说的是别人的公司~~~~下面是职场达人总结的招聘行业术语(俗称招聘黑话),一看就懂证明你是历经磨难且具有拼搏精神的老司机,让我们一起来看看吧:1、能承受较大的工作压力——加班2、

2018-01-12 00:00:00 2309 1

转载 一头扎进tomcat

作者:徐柳根,偶尔分享些技术干货,致力于Java全栈开发!来自:Java后端技术题记俗话说,站在巨人的肩膀上看世界,一般学习的时候也是先总览一下整体,然后逐个部分个个击破,最后形成思路,了解具体细节,Tomcat的结构很复杂,但是 Tomcat 非常的模块化,找到了 Tomcat最核心的模块,问题才可以游刃而解,了解了Tomcat的整体架构对以后深入了解Tomcat来说至关重要!一、Tomcat顶

2018-01-11 00:00:00 673

转载 Web网站搭建从零到一

作者:张志朋,资深Java爱好者,深耕于在线教育领域,个人博客: https://blog.52itstyle.com。来源:DBAplus社群前言工作也有几多年了,无论是身边遇到的还是耳间闻到的,多多少少也积攒了自己的一些经验和思考,当然,博主并没有太多接触高大上的分布式架构实践,相对比较零碎,随时补充。俗话说得好,冰冻三尺非一日之寒,滴水穿石非一日之功,罗马也不是一天就建成的,当然对于我们开发

2018-01-10 00:00:00 2426 2

转载 程序员该考虑什么时候辞职

很多人想要辞职但是因为怕被贴上「爱跳槽」的标签而裹足不前。从我观察的结果来看,很多程序员趋向于为了所谓的「声誉」而呆在老公司,但是在后期将两者相比较,「呆在老公司」的程序员处理问题的经验和职业发展前景远远不如那些频繁跳槽的。正如我以前曾经说过,有的公司甚至非常愿意在岗位上看到一些积极的人员流动。程序员通常会因为一些比较常见的原因(例如产品发布失败、裁员、薪酬/福利减少)而辞职。有人可能会说,在一家

2018-01-09 00:00:00 4810 4

转载 大型网站图片服务器架构的演进

作者:丁浪,非著名架构师。关注高并发、高可用的架构设计,对系统服务化、分库分表、性能调优等方面有深入研究和丰富实践经验。热衷于技术研究和分享。声明:版权归丁浪作者本人所有,转载请联系作者本人。一,题记在主流的Web站点中,图片往往是不可或缺的页面元素,尤其在大型网站中,几乎都将面临“海量图片资源”的存储、访问等相关技术问题。在针对图片服务器的架构扩展中,也会历经很多曲折甚至是血泪教训(尤其是早期规

2018-01-08 00:00:00 643

转载 程序员职业规划

每个程序员的职业生涯无非以下几种情况:一、帮别人挣钱(打工)不管你是刚入职的小兵,还是管人的经理,甚至是唬人的总监,都属于这一阶段。通常程序员在这一阶段的职业发展分两条线,专家(技术)线和管理线。专家线主要跟机器打交道,搞搞性能调优,高并发处理等等高精尖的问题;管理线主要跟人打交道,了解下属的状态,控制资源和进度。这一阶段的特点是稳定,低风险也低门槛。缺点是有天花板,一切按部就班,不会有太大起伏。

2018-01-07 00:00:00 6206 7

转载 2018,送给大家一份提升技术的宝典

新的一年已经到来,每一个有理想的人都有着自己心中的小目标。在这个充满竞争的时代,你需要用最有效的方式,学习最有用的知识。在这崭新的2018年,我为大家推荐几个能帮助我们提升技术的公众号,该公众号均获得全球技术公众号发展协会认证和审核,欢迎大家关注一下,吸取有价值的知识技能!程序员小灰程序员小灰,一群可爱的小仓鼠用漫画的形式讲解技术问题,轻轻松松学会各种算法和Java基础知识。雷科技每月都有新手机,

2018-01-06 00:00:00 5619 2

转载 浅谈 MySQL 集群高可用架构

作者:霸都民工哥,原名储成友 关注于Linux系统运维及各类运维架构技术,目前正研究学习大数据与自动化运维,热爱开源,拥抱开源。一,前言高可用架构对于互联网服务基本是标配,无论是应用服务还是数据库服务都需要做到高可用。对于一个系统而言,可能包含很多模块,比如前端应用,缓存,数据库,搜索,消息队列等,每个模块都需要做到高可用,才能保证整个系统的高可用。对于数据库服务而言,高可用可能更复杂,对用户的服

2018-01-05 00:00:00 992

转载 揭秘大型网站架构进化之路

丁浪,非著名架构师。关注高并发、高可用的架构设计,对系统服务化、分库分表、性能调优等方面有深入研究和丰富实践经验。热衷于技术研究和分享。声明:版权归丁浪作者本人所有,转载请联系作者本人。互联网上有很多关于网站架构的各种分享,有些主要是从运维和基础架构的角度去分析的(堆机器,做集群),太关注技术细节实现,普通的开发人员基本看不太懂。本文第一章节将主要介绍大型网站基础架构的扩展,第二章节则重点从应用程

2018-01-03 00:00:00 938

转载 垂直电商架构进化之路

作者:张增、邓良驹,分别为乐视云计算电商云团队负责人,乐视云计算高级开发工程师来自:高效运维1. 电商系统发展过程电商网站在不同时期的架构复杂度有所不同:初创期:商品类型少,业务复杂度低,系统架构简单。采用高可用数据库、分布式缓存、文件存储等基本组件就可满足需求。发展期:数据量、业务复杂度、系统复杂度、计算资源需求都剧增。则需要业务拆分并独立部署,采用CDN、高可用数据库、分布式缓存、分布式消息队

2018-01-02 00:00:00 710

转载 聊聊微信微服务技术

作者:熊普江,腾讯公司资深架构师来自:51CTO技术栈一,行业背景互联网技术一直在快速演进当中,同时移动互联网与云时代来临,微服务架构由此应映而生。如下图,是微服务在我国的百度搜索指数:从图中可以看出,自 2013 前后微服务开始逐渐被大家关注,随时间推移搜索的人也越来越多,直至 2016 年爆发。微服务架构的快速发展并广泛流行,和以下因素息息相关:互联网技术架构飞速演进,特别是底层硬件及芯片技术

2018-01-01 00:00:00 3035

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除